Transaction 102d5f3adb601be4ea4b56b874a90f1fcbcc1056b8bdfb7d91a77ef0ea330395

1 Input
2 Outputs
  • 102d5f3adb601be4ea4b56b874a90f1fcbcc1056b8bdfb7d91a77ef0ea330395:0
  • value  5319071
    address  3G4ygGLvHNWndriYsANFitYTU8idzzk4c5
  • 102d5f3adb601be4ea4b56b874a90f1fcbcc1056b8bdfb7d91a77ef0ea330395:1
  • value  57127081
    address  14Yvv9aVnTXPPh616FT9M9uNiXSju1sZTd